Summary of Practice:
Mr. Johnson maintains a diverse intellectual property
practice, most recently focusing primarily in patent prosecution.
Mr. Johnson has industry experience in addition to his legal
background enabling him to handle a wide range of technologies
in the mechanical, electrical, and computer science fields.
Mr. Johnson co-authored a patent bar preparation course and
has particular expertise in patent prosecution both in the
US and foreign countries. Mr. Johnson has prepared and successfully
prosecuted hundreds of patent applications.
